New diffusion model method improves camera viewpoint estimation

Researchers have developed a new score-based method to improve camera viewpoint estimation using diffusion models. Existing methods struggle with non-convex loss landscapes and geometric ambiguities like symmetry, leading to local minima and sensitivity to initialization. The proposed approach reshapes the optimization landscape to guide updates towards the correct viewpoint, followed by refinement with a diffusion model, resulting in improved convergence and sample efficiency.
